Alright, now let’s talk about SNRIs. These are serotonin-norepinephrine reuptake preventions. So unlike what we had with SSRIs

where we were preventing the reuptake of just serotonin, with these medications, we are preventing the reuptake of both serotonin and also norepinephrine, which increases the quantity of serotonin as well as norepinephrine we have in the body. Medicines that drop within this class consist of duloxetine as well as venlafaxine. So adverse effects with SNRIs include fatigue, sleep problems, GI dismayed including bowel irregularity as well as possible nausea or vomiting, dysuria, and also reduced sex drive. We likewise have a black box on this medication since it can raise the threat of self-destructive thoughts in clients who take SNRIs. When the individual is on an SNRI, of program, you’re going to desire to keep track of for serotonin disorder because with this medicine we’re likewise increasing levels of serotonin. Again, those vital signs and symptoms to bear in mind are frustration, hallucinations, fever, diaphoresis, and tremblings. Best Proof
For anxiety, two kinds of psychiatric therapy called cognitive-behavioral therapy and interpersonal psychiatric therapy, as well as antidepressant medications, have actually been shown to be valuable. There is some proof that combining psychotherapy and medications might be a lot more effective than either therapy alone. People who are suicidal may require to be treated in a hospital.For stress and anxiety conditions, cognitive-behavioral therapy, anti-anxiety medicines and antidepressant medications have actually all been revealed to be valuable. Study generally reveals that psychiatric therapy is more effective than drugs, and that including medicines does not dramatically enhance end results from psychiatric therapy alone.For alcohol as well as drug use problems, cognitive-behavioral treatment as well as environment-based treatments, as well as 12-step support programs, have actually been revealed to be handy. Individuals with serious substance usage troubles might additionally gain from the addition of certain medications that minimize food cravings or drunkenness effects.For eating problems, medical management may be required to maintain physical safety and security. Cognitive-behavioral therapy, social psychotherapy as well as antidepressant medications have all been shown to be helpful, and also some proof suggests that incorporating psychotherapy and also drugs may be much more effective than either therapy alone.For schizophrenia or bipolar illness, many people will certainly call for therapy with mood-stabilizing or antipsychotic drugs. Research suggests that adding cognitive-behavioral or family psychiatric therapy to the therapy can enhance practical outcomes.For troubles with parenting, adjustment or marital relationship, psychiatric therapy is usually the very first recommendation. This therapy can aid you develop abilities and also respond more appropriately to stressors.

o single treatment– whether it’s an antidepressant medicine or a design of talk treatment– can ease anxiety in every case. Nonetheless, research recommends you will certainly enhance your opportunities of obtaining relief if you combine medications and therapy. One record that pooled searchings for from 25 studies found that adding psychiatric therapy to medication treatment was a lot more valuable than medication alone in dealing with major anxiety. Earlier study suggested that factor treatment and drug might enhance each other is that they have different impacts on the brain.

In addition to easing anxiety, combination therapy might help prevent reoccurrences. A timeless three-year research study reported in JAMA tracked reoccurrences of major clinical depression in around 200 people ages 60 or older. Of those that got month-to-month interpersonal treatment as well as that likewise took an antidepressant medicine, 80% avoided a reoccurrence. In contrast, the very same could be claimed for just 57% of those that obtained the drug alone, 36% of those offered just interpersonal treatment, and also a plain 10% in the placebo team.

It is often practical to start with either medicine or psycho-therapy if your signs and symptoms are mild or modest. There is an outstanding opportunity that you will react well to psychotherapy alone if your anxiety is mild. Generally, as signs become a lot more severe, it is more vital to think about medicine earlier in your therapy.

Buprenorphine, methadone, and also naltrexone are utilized to treat opioid use conditions (OUD) to short-acting opioids such as codeine, morphine, as well as heroin, as well as semi-synthetic opioids like oxycodone as well as hydrocodone. These medications are safe to utilize for months, years, or perhaps a lifetime. Similar to any type of medication, consult your doctor before discontinuing use.

Buprenorphine – suppresses as well as lowers cravings for opioids.
Methadone – minimizes opioid food cravings and also withdrawal and blunts or obstructs the results of opioids.
Naltrexone – obstructs the sedative and euphoric results of opioids as well as protects against feelings of euphoria.

Opioid Overdose Prevention Medication
Naloxone conserves lives by turning around the toxic impacts of overdose. According to the Globe Health And Wellness Company (WHO), naloxone is one of a variety of medications considered necessary to an operating health care system.

Naloxone– made use of to prevent opioid overdose, naloxone turns around the toxic impacts of the overdose.

Individuals with postpartum depression (PPD) normally existing with intense stress and anxiety (possibly postpartum anxiety), despair, or even despair that make it challenging or impossible for them to work typically after bringing their new baby home. These feelings typically last longer than “the child blues”, which tend to settle within 2 weeks. Does Betterhelp Accept Indiana Medicaid

Symptoms of postpartum anxiety vary, as can the period and also intensity. In the United States, you can call 1-800-273-TALK (1-800-273-8255) to get to the National Self-destruction Avoidance Lifeline, or use the webchat at suicidepreventionlifeline.org/chat.

Signs and symptoms of postpartum depression can include:

Really feeling sad, hopeless, or overwhelmed

Feeling guilty or worthless

Ending up being conveniently tired out or short-tempered

Weeping quickly and also often

Withdrawing from friends and family

Eating way too much or refusing to eat

Resting excessive or having trouble resting

Disliking tasks previously delighted in

Experiencing memory problems or difficulty choosing

Ignoring the child

It’s additionally crucial to note that PPD can influence anybody that has recently welcomed an infant right into their life, despite gender. This includes partners of the person who gave birth along with adoptive parents.
